Pharmacokinetics of intramuscular maropitant in pigs (Sus scrofa domesticus)

Abstract: Pigs are at risk of vomiting from medical conditions as well as the emetic side effects of drugs administered for peri‐operative manipulations, but there is a lack of pharmacokinetic data for potential anti‐emetic therapies, such as maropitant, in this species. The main objective of this study was to estimate plasma pharmacokinetic parameters for maropitant in pigs after a single intramuscular (IM) administration dosed at 1.0 mg/kg.
